Announced back in 2018, TV anime Sparks Of Tomorrow (Japanese Title: Nijusseiki Denki Mokuroku: Eureka Evrika, Synonyms: 20th Century Electricity Catalog) by Kyoto Animation is finally releasing in July 2026. It is announced that this series will be streaming exclusively on Netflix. Netflix has released a brand new key visual for this anime:

The key visual features the main characters, Momokawa Inako (Voiced by Sora Amamiya) and Kihachi Sakamoto (Voiced by Yuma Uchida). The key visual also shows a glimpse of artistic backgrounds, which is one of the show’s key highlights.
The main staff announced for this series include:
Director: Minoru Ota
Series Composition: Tatsuhiko Urahata
Character Design & Chief Animation Director: Kohei Okamura
Worldview Setting: Takaaki Suzuki
Music: Hitomi Koto
DIrector Minoru Ota shared comment and a special video featuring glimpses of the anime’s production process and scenes:
I’m Minoru Ohta of Kyoto Animation, director of “Sparks Of Tomorrow,” and I’m thrilled that following “Violet Evergarden,” this work will be available worldwide on Netflix. Set in a Kyoto, Japan, in an “if” world where steam engines, rather than electricity, are unusually developed, this work depicts the lives of young boys and girls struggling to survive. Hoping to deliver a never-before-seen experience to anime fans, the main staff has tackled this project with passion, challenging themselves with new expressions.
Minoru Ota
The appeal of this work lies in its background art. While background art should not overshadow the characters, we deliberately emphasized their presence this time. It was a difficult feat, but after numerous attempts, I believe we’ve created a screen where the art and characters complement each other. Production is currently in its climax, and the entire staff, including the cast, is breathing life into the work. I believe this will resonate with viewers and push Kyoto Animation to new heights. It will be available on Netflix this July. We hope that our passion will reach everyone from Kyoto. Please look forward to it.

Sparks Of Tomorrow
Sparks Of Tomorrow (Japanese Title: Nijusseiki Denki Mokuroku: Eureka Evrika, Synonyms: 20th Century Electricity Catalog) is a Japanese historical light novel series written by Yuki Hiro and illustrated by Ikeda Kazumi with art and backgrounds by Momoka Nagatani. This novel was published by Kyoto Animation in August 2018, under their KA Esuma Bunko imprint.
Netflix explains the plot for this anime:
“In an alternate version of the early 20th century where technological progress evolved along a different path shaped by steam power, Kyoto is blanketed in constant smoke.
A boy, hardened by the loss of his brother, grows distrustful after their shared dream of an “Age of Electricity” is cut short. A deeply devout girl hides her dreams and regrets for her deceased mother deep within her heart. When the two cross paths, they set about exploring the secrets of the 20th Century Electrical Catalog, a glimpse into the future they long for.
Together, they must confront their pasts and carve a path toward the future they once believed in.”
